Neurological Side effects Of Deworming A Dog Neuro conditions are irregular, but additionally, antiparasitics have the possibility to have neurotoxic results: Pupil dilation or contraction Depression or lethargy Difficulty coordinating movements Tremors Seizures It is mandatory to consult the veterinarian if you ever observe any of these signs. A. lumbricoides and T. trichiura affect the process of digestion, absorption, and food metabolism, whereas hookworms cause chronic intestinal blood loss that result in anemia.
